我试图SQLiteConnection(":memory:")
和SQLiteConnection("sqlite::memory:")
但两者的这些失败,“无效的ConnectionString格式”如何创建内存中的sqlite数据库?
32
A
回答
67
尝试
var connection = new SQLiteConnection("Data Source=:memory:");
1
也许为时已晚,但FullUri=file::memory:?cache=shared;
工作。
2
我使用这个:
var connectionStringBuilder = new SQLiteConnectionStringBuilder { DataSource = ":memory:" };
var connection = new SQLiteConnection(connectionStringBuilder.ToString());
相关问题
- 1. 如何使用sqlite创建内存数据库?
- 2. 如何在特定地址创建SQLite内存数据库
- 3. 在Java中创建内存中sqlite数据库的示例(Android)?
- 4. 在python中创建带有数据库名称的内存中sqlite数据库
- 5. 如何创建sqllite3内存数据库?
- 6. PDO:无法在内存中创建SQLite数据库
- 7. Blackberry - 如何创建SQLite数据库?
- 8. 如何在在线存储中创建sqlite数据库?
- 9. 未创建SQLite数据库
- 10. 在内部存储ANDROID上创建SQLite数据库
- 11. SQLAlchemy中,创建一个SQLite数据库,如果它不存在
- 12. 表未在SQLite数据库中创建
- 13. 用cordova在sqlite中创建数据库
- 14. 在JDBC中创建数据库Sqlite
- 15. 在数据库sqlite中创建新表
- 16. 在android中创建SQLite数据库
- 17. 在SQLite数据库中创建Oracle数据库表的副本
- 18. Android数据库中的SQLite数据库不会创建
- 19. 如何用PHP PDO删除内存中的SQLite数据库?
- 20. 如何序列化内存中的SQLite数据库?
- 21. 我怎样才能在内存中创建与Tableс数据库SQLite的C#?
- 22. iPhone - 创建内存数据库
- 23. Xcode的SQLite数据库创建无Z_METADATA
- 24. Android的SQLite创建数据库错误
- 25. SQLite数据库的Android创建表
- 26. 用PDO创建新的SQLite数据库
- 27. 如何使用SQLite从内存中打开数据库?
- 28. 在黑莓本地存储中创建sqlite数据库
- 29. 如何在javascript中创建sqlite数据库?
- 30. 如何在Visual Studio中用c#创建SQLite数据库?
这并不为我工作。我得到一个例外:“路径不是合法的形式。” – Steztric 2017-01-27 11:52:46